Massachusetts Pastor Cries Environmental Foul Over Nearby Contamination

May 4, 2009 - A pastor in Freetown, Mass., is calling on the city to enforce environmental regulations related to contaminants surrounding his church and the neighborhood.

The Rev. Curtis Dias of Calvary Pentecostal Church in Freetown has been engaged in a seven-year-long lawsuit of the city of Freetown and involving the Environmental Protection Agency. Dias points to a former twist drill site, a field laden with PCB and an old Aerovox factory that produced electronic capacitors all nearby.
